Last year was challenging , but the benefits of digitization allowed people to connect and businesses to stay operational , she adds .
More companies , especially in the industrial sector , are now entering the market at much faster speeds , as companies seek ‘ quick win ’ solutions . Industry 4.0 is being characterised by connectivity , data and computational power ; analytics and intelligence ; human-machine interaction and advanced engineering .
“ We ’ ve also seen a big increase in e-commerce – this will require more energy , and companies will need to be more sustainable , resilient and efficient . It will be much quicker than the last 20-to-30 years ,” she said . US ecommerce forecasts have been revised upwards with 18 % growth expected in 2021 , and growth in other regions , such as Sub-Saharan Africa , are being driven by rising mobile penetration .
